Warning Signs You Need Structural Repair After Water Damage

Ignoring the warning signs of structural damage can lead to costly repairs down the road. Here are some sign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ore the smell, it could be a sign of a bigger problem.

Warped or Sagging Floors

If your floors are warped or sagging, it could be a sign of structural dam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today.

Cracks in Walls or Ceilings

Cracks in your walls or ceilings can show water damage or structural issues. Don’t ignore the cracks, they could be a sign of a bigger problem.

Leaks or Water Stains

Leaks or water stains can show water damage or structural issues.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today.

Unusual Noises

Unusual noises, such as creaks or groans, can show structural damage. Don’t ignore the noise, it could be a sign of a bigger problem.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as water spots or stains, can show structural issues.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today.

Structural Repair After Water Damage Cost in Middleborough, MA

The cost of structural repair after water damage can vary widely, dep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and planning $500 – $2,000 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Demolition and removal $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of materials
Structural repairs $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Reconstruction and restoration $3,000 – $15,000 Size of affected area and type of materials
Final inspection and clean-up $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of materials
